What is a Dump Cake?

A dump cake is a wonderfully easy dessert that lives up to its name. You literally "dump" the ingredients into a baking dish, bake it, and enjoy! It's perfect for busy weeknights or when you want a delicious treat without spending hours in the kitchen. This pecan pie variation takes the simplicity of a dump cake and elevates it to a whole new level of deliciousness.

Easy Pecan Pie Dump Cake Ingredients:

  • 1 (15 ounce) box yellow cake mix
  • 1 (15 ounce) can pecan pie filling
  • 1 cup (2 sticks) unsalted butter, melted
  • 1 cup chopped pecans (optional, for extra pecan flavor)

Easy Pecan Pie Dump Cake Instructions:

  1. Preheat Oven: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). Grease a 9x13 inch baking dish.

  2. Layer the Cake Mix: Evenly spread the dry yellow cake mix in the prepared baking dish.

  3. Pour in the Pecan Pie Filling: Carefully pour the entire can of pecan pie filling over the cake mix. Try to spread it evenly.

  4. Drizzle with Melted Butter: Drizzle the melted butter evenly over the pecan pie filling.

  5. Add Chopped Pecans (Optional): If you're using extra chopped pecans, sprinkle them evenly over the top.

  6. Bake: Bake for 30-35 minutes, or until the cake is golden brown and the filling is bubbly. Keep an eye on it to prevent over-baking.

  7. Cool and Serve: Let the cake cool slightly before serving. Enjoy warm or at room temperature. A scoop of vanilla ice cream is the perfect complement!

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

Can I use a different type of cake mix?

While yellow cake mix is traditional and provides a lovely contrast with the pecan pie filling, you can experiment with other flavors like spice cake or even chocolate cake for a unique twist. Just keep in mind that the flavor profile will change accordingly.

How can I make this dump cake ahead of time?

You can assemble the dump cake ahead of time and store it covered in the refrigerator until you’re ready to bake it. Just add about 5-10 minutes to the baking time.

What kind of pecans should I use?

You can use either regular or toasted pecans. Toasting the pecans beforehand will enhance their flavor and give them a nice crunch.

Can I add other ingredients?

Absolutely! Feel free to get creative. Consider adding a sprinkle of cinnamon or nutmeg to the cake mix, or a dollop of whipped cream on top before serving. A drizzle of caramel sauce would also be a delicious addition.

What if my cake is over-baked?

If your cake is over-baked and looks too dark or dry, don't worry! It will still likely be delicious. Just let it cool completely and the texture might soften slightly.

Tips for Success:

  • Use a good quality pecan pie filling for the best flavor.
  • Don't over-bake the cake; it's better to slightly under-bake than over-bake.
  • Let the cake cool slightly before serving to allow the filling to set.
  • Serve warm with a scoop of vanilla ice cream for an extra decadent treat.
